Solving optimization problems is another big challenge faced by data scientists today .
To those who are unaware about it let me explain it with an example , lets say you have to travel throughout the world in all the cities and all the countries . What is the shortest route you would take so that you cover the entire journey in minimum time and your expenditure is minimum ? You have to consider hundreds of parameters like fuel cost , environmental impact , duration of stay , and many many more . This is an example of optimization problem in is a big challenge faced by computer scientists today.

Further the problem is divided into two components , first we don't have the hardware to perform these complex computations , second we don't have the perfect algorithm to solve it . In conclusion
it is the most difficult challenge accepted by us in the 21st century .It is in fact one of the greatest challenge of computational mathematics.
